The HarrowLink gateway ingests telemetry from field equipment and forwards it to the FleetGrain pipeline under the service account svc-harrowlink. Support staff do not need to rotate this account; rotation is handled quarterly by the platform team. If a customer reports stalled telemetry, first confirm the gateway heartbeat in the Tillvane dashboard. For manual replay of dropped batches, the replay endpoint requires authentication, and the current key is listed below.

gateway credential: zpat7_wu4aBVX

**Q: How do I recover the Brindlebox firmware update channel if the signing key escrow locks?**

A: The escrow locks automatically after five failed publish attempts, which halts all firmware rollouts on the stable channel. Don't rotate keys first — that orphans devices mid-update. Instead, run the escrow recovery tool on the build host, confirm the channel name when prompted, and supply the recovery passphrase recorded below for exactly this situation.

vault phrase of tahog-yahop = rusdor-casath-rusix-feniel-holmir-briael-gormir-soriel-aldath-quenwyn-fraax-tamael-gilok-kasox

### Runbook — Nightly Reindex (Lanternwell Search)

The nightly reindex for Lanternwell runs at 02:15 on the indexer host. If support sees stale results after 04:00, check `reindex.log` for a failed crawler handshake — that almost always means `LWSEARCH_INDEX_URL` or the crawler credential is missing from `reindex.env`. Confirm the URL line is present, then make sure the credential line below it reads as follows.

vault entry, hahaf-tahop: VAULT_KEY3=84f

Ticket #—Missed Pick-up: Raffle Drums

Two brass raffle drums for the Copperfield staff party were not collected from the Dunmow Lane storeroom yesterday. Pick-up rebooked with Swiftwren Couriers for tomorrow, 09:00–10:00 window. Receiving site: Halloway Hall, rear entrance, ask for the events steward. Drums are pre-loaded with stubs and sealed; do not open. Sign the chain-of-custody slip on arrival. When the courier arrives, apply the hand-over instruction noted below.

handover note for kawif-kagep: the ulaius norwyn courier leaves the norok aldok wenix oliael ulays kelox fraeth kelix ledger at gate 6848 under passcode 516531